Problem fixing aspect ratio
I'm having problems fixing the aspect ratio for the SVCD version of Crash. I extracted the mpg from the bin/cue using vcdgear and then ran it through DVDPatcher to change the aspect ratio to 16:9. When opening the mpg in WMP, it appears to be in 16:9 but when I try burning it to cd and play it on my standalone, it still is in the old AR. What am I doing wrong? I tried burning it with both VCDEasy and BurnAtOnce to no avail.
did you patch all frames or just the first? could be that your player needs them all patched.

The settings that I used on DVDPatcher were:
Bitrate: 3.5
Aspect Ratio: 16:9
Patch: Entire File
Horizontal Size: 480
Vertical Size: 480
Frame Rate: 29.97
play it on the pc after you patch it. if it's right, it's a problem with your dvd player.
